Start with a Risk Assessment

Every event is different, so a one-size-fits-all approach to medical cover just doesn’t work. The first step in planning is to conduct a comprehensive risk assessment tailored to your specific event.

Key things to assess:

  • Anticipated crowd size
  • Type of activities (e.g. high-impact sport, alcohol service, live performances)
  • Duration (single-day vs. multi-day, day or night)
  • Site accessibility and layout
  • Weather and environmental hazards
  • Incident history from past events (if applicable)

Your risk profile will help determine the level of medical support needed, ranging from basic first aid cover to fully equipped paramedic units and mobile medical centres.

Position and Equip Medical Stations Strategically

Your medical posts need to be visible, accessible, and fully functional. At EMS, we help design your event layout to optimise coverage and response times.

We recommend:

  • Placing first aid stations in high-traffic and high-risk zones
  • Avoiding locations with poor visibility or excessive noise
  • Equipping all posts with trauma kits, AEDs, emergency meds, and more
  • Including mobile teams for large or complex sites

Inform Your Staff and Attendees

Effective medical services aren’t just about what’s available—they’re about how easy they are to access. Make sure your audience knows what to do in an emergency.

Ways to communicate:

  • Include medical info in maps, programmes, and digital apps
  • Use clear on-site signage
  • Brief staff and volunteers during induction
  • Announce safety info at regular intervals (especially at larger events)
